The primary goal of the village-level intervention is to assess whether mask-wearing reduces community-level asymptomatic and symptomatic SARS-CoV-2 infections, assessed via PCR testing. The study also examines if community-based activation through values or individual activation through information results in higher mask-wearing.
详细描述
Detailed Description:
This study intends to answer the following research questions:
Can mask distribution and mask promotion at homes, mosques, markets and other public areas successfully change community mask-wearing norms to increase mask-wearing, even years into a pandemic?
Can community mask-wearing reduce SARS-CoV-2 infections (both symptomatic and asymptomatic)?
Is increased prevalence of community-level mask-wearing associated with decreased physical distancing?

盲法说明
The intervention involves wearing a face mask so participants will know if they are in the intervention group. The investigators will be blinded as to intervention assignment.
